The Rivière region offers a wide selection of mountain bike trails, with over 190 routes available. These include a mix of easy, moderate, and difficult options to suit various skill levels.
Mountain biking in Rivière caters to all levels. There are 76 easy trails perfect for beginners or a relaxed ride, 114 moderate trails for those seeking a bit more challenge, and 8 difficult trails for experienced riders looking for demanding terrain.
The mountain bike trails in Rivière are highly rated by the komoot community, holding an average score of 4.5 stars from over 320 reviews. More than 1900 mountain bikers have explored the varied terrain, often praising the diverse landscapes and well-maintained paths.

Yes, the Rivière area offers several interesting landmarks and attractions that you can explore. These include natural sites like Marais de Maroeuil and the Scarpe riverbanks, as well as historical sites such as the Arras Citadel, Arras Town Hall and Belfry, and the Wall of the Executed at the Citadel of Arras.
